小松未歩 (Komatsu Miho), born on March 30, 1974, is a Japanese pop singer. She had been in a band called Keyboard and somehow, a demo tape had been sent to GIZA studio. They signed her, and with her debut single, "謎" (Nazo), she became an immediate success. Four of her songs were included in "The Best of Detective Conan" (2000), a soundtrack album for the anime Detective Conan which sold over a million copies. At the age of 30, she is still producing an average of about three singles and an album per year.
To date, Miho has recorded eight albums, twenty-six singles, and over ten videos.
